Descripción provista por la editorial :

Valuable guide for beginners on how to start a backyard mini-flock of 2-4 chickens and get fresh eggs every day. Provides all the information you need on chickens, coops, run areas, feeding and caring, and dealing with neighbors and city chicken laws. Written by the author of the best-selling Fresh Food From Small Spaces book, a former columnist for Urban Farm magazine. Topics include: * Fresh Eggs Every Day * How Much Space Do You Need? * Building or Buying a Coop * Feeders, Waterers, Nesting Boxes, and Roosts * Getting Chicks or Chickens * Feeding Your Chickens * Tips for Cold Climates * Health and Safety * Dealing with Neighbors, City Chicken Laws, and Other Challenges * Resources: Everything You Need! Fresh eggs every day This 36-page booklet provides the ultimate beginners guide to raising chickens for eggs in a city or suburban backyard. This booklet has all the information you really need to know on getting chicks or chickens for the city, where and how to find a good coop, what other items you need (feeders, waterers, nesting boxes), and how to feed your chickens nutritious food that will make the best eggs you have ever tasted. Learn some tips for proper chicken health and safety as well as for getting your chickens through cold winters in freezing climates. Learn how to deal with neighbors and restrictive city chicken laws so that no one can stop you from raising chickens for fresh eggs. Includes Free Resources Section Includes a great Resources chapter with organized links to every important piece of information available for free online, including more information on coops and city chicken laws.
